3D-printed graphene aerogels for water treatment

3D-printed graphene aerogels for water treatment

Graphene excels at removing contaminants from water, but it’s not yet a commercially viable use of the wonder material.
That could be changing.
In a recent study, University at Buffalo engineers report a new process of 3D printing graphene aerogels that they say overcomes two key hurdles — scalability and creating a version of the material that’s stable enough for repeated use — for water treatment.

Lidl-owner Schwarz gains EU okay to buy Suez’s recycling business | Headlines

Lidl-owner Schwarz gains EU okay to buy Suez’s recycling business | Headlines

Lidl-owner Schwarz secured EU antitrust approval on Wednesday to acquire French waste and water management company Suez’s recycling business in four EU countries after agreeing to sell Suez’s Dutch packaging sorting business. Suez announced in September the sale of its Recycling & Recovery operations in the Netherlands, Luxembourg, Germany and Poland as part of its 2030 strategic plan.

BYD ‘eMobility pioneer’ status to boost profile in Norway

BYD ‘eMobility pioneer’ status to boost profile in Norway

BYD – one of the world’s leading New Energy Vehicle (NEV) manufacturers – believes its global reputation as an ‘eMobility pioneer’ will help build a positive BYD brand profile in Norway following the recently-launched BYD Tang SUV.  The company points to its 26-years of experience in electric battery development and also its credentials as the only NEV manufacturer to offer a truly complete eMobility solution, including its own powertrain systems, rechargeable batteries, motor-control systems and, significantly, its own IGBT (Insulated Gate Bipolar Transistor) power semiconductors.

8 Sustainable Construction Techniques: How You Build is as Important as What You Build

8 Sustainable Construction Techniques: How You Build is as Important as What You Build

In a previous blog post, I discussed the Design Lifecyle as having three primary stages: Pre-Building, Building and Post-Building. I spent considerable time in the Pre-Building phase focused on the sourcing and manufacture of sustainable construction materials. In this installment, we’ll segue into the Building stage and plumb the depths of sustainable construction techniques.
In his 2011 book “Waste,” Mohamed Osmani estimated that construction waste produced on a typical job site is as much as 30% of the total weight of the building materials delivered to the site. So for every 100 pounds of construction material brought to the site, 30 of it will be wasted. That means that by 2025, the amount of construction waste generated each year will be over 2.2 billion tons.

CW Specialty Strategies Forum: Portfolio management, sustainability, China key to success in specialties | Chemical Week

CW Specialty Strategies Forum: Portfolio management, sustainability, China key to success in specialties | Chemical Week

Active portfolio management and successfully meeting the need for more sustainable products and solutions, including in high-growth markets in China and the rest of Asia, are key to success and value creation in the specialty chemical sector, said Clariant CEO Conrad Keijzer in a keynote presentation at Chemical Week’s first-ever Specialty Strategies Forum, held online 14 April.
“In the last 10 years, Clariant has successfully repositioned its portfolio from a diversified, in part commodity-driven business, towards a focused and truly specialty chemicals business,” Keijzer said.
